    Re: Best games on ubuntu

    All great stuff!

    ByTheWay..
    Conquest of Elysium 3 on Desura, GamersGate, Steam for $9.99 (sometimes on sale for as little as $2.50)
    Its by Illwinter, the same people as do Dominions 3 but its much smaller and faster and more Solo play than Dom3.

    Also worth noting here is that Illwinter does not port its games to Ubuntu. These are Ubuntu games developed on Ubuntu and then ported over for the Windows and Mac people. Its easy to see with the pages of switches the games have that seem to just confuse the windowsy people. Oh yeah, and both games give you the ability to run the multiplayer server version in text mode for low cpu and easy to build webpages around.

    Re: Best games on ubuntu

    Quote Originally Posted by Am Elder View Post
    Not to hijack the thread, but why do you prefer Steam?
    I don't know steam well. I've downloaded the client, but prefer the Humble Store, for games on both. Matter of personal preference based on the lack of DRM, a less intrusive download system (can download for Windows on Linux, if I want), better privacy policy, and a longer history supporting Linux, and the fact that it's a better deal for the devs. And the Humble Store distributes Steam keys, though perhaps (haven't tried it) if the game isn't on Steam for Linux, you can't access it for Linux on Steam?
    I'm 1 month on Ubuntu and 7 years on Steam, I prefer for:
    - Automatic game updates.
    - SteamCloud: savegames are in the cloud.
    - Archievements: help me with re-plays.
    - Talk with friends.
    - Very good deals.
    Quote Originally Posted by Am Elder View Post
    And the Humble Store distributes Steam keys, though perhaps (haven't tried it) if the game isn't on Steam for Linux, you can't access it for Linux on Steam?
    The game must be done for "Steam on Linux" to run. I have 77 games on Steam and only 16 games works on Steam for Linux.
